Nicolaides, Aliki; Marsick, Victoria J. – New Directions for Adult and Continuing Education, 2016
This chapter describes the changing nature of adult education theory and practice in the face of complex, disruptive change and explores theories that are suited to tectonic shifts in a period of what we describe as "liquid modernity" in the midst of complex sociocultural-economic-political change in a global environment.

Ras, Gerard J. M. – ProQuest LLC, 2011
This qualitative study explores the meaning of global competence for global managers in three different countries. Thirty interviews were conducted with global managers in India, Japan and the Netherlands through Skype, an internet based software.
